Brompton Lifeco Split Corp (LCS) —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io

Latest as of December 2025: -0.01x

Brompton Lifeco Split Corp (LCS) has a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io of -0.01x as of December 2025, meaning its operating cash flow of CA$-478.04K could theoretically repay 0% of its total liabilities (CA$75.50 Million) in one year. Cash Flow-to-Debt Ratio = Operating Cash Flow / Total Liabilities. Higher is better for debt service capacity.
